How it works

  • Engage a team of 3-5 well-trained and talented students who will work on your project for at least 12 weeks.
  • A student project manager will be assigned to your project.
  • Your student group will receive mentorship, training and support from the Capstone Executive team.
  • You will receive periodic feedback every 2 weeks from your group and they will make any course corrections as needed.
  • Capstone students approach each project with a defined problem solving process and well-documented solutions.
  • You will receive ongoing support beyond the completion of your project.

New Jersey Institute of Technology (NJIT) was founded in 1881 as the Newark Technical School, becoming the Newark College of Engineering in 1930.

NJIT has evolved from a commuter school teaching applied engineering skills to a nationally ranked public research university. In early 2018, Forbes ranked NJIT #1 among their Best Value Colleges for student economic upward mobility.

NJIT is one of the top 10 colleges in the nation with great career services. NJIT ranked fourth among public institutions with a strong combination of well-staffed career centers and young alumni who go on to earn higher-than-average early career salaries. – Money Magazine

The university’s multidisciplinary curriculum and computing-intensive approach to education provide the technological proficiency, business know-how, and leadership skills that future CEOs and entrepreneurs will need to succeed. With an enrollment of over 11,400 undergraduate and graduate students, NJIT offers small-campus intimacy with the resources of a major public research university.
